I used the ingredient list on Idaho Pizza's website to make the Sun Valley Veggie, and a chicken bacon pizza. I searched and searched for a good cream sauce. The best and simplest solution was SO good! Just make ranch dressing, of course nothing from a bottle. Spread that on, then spread Alfredo sauce on top of that. Also, of course, don't use it from a can.
